Donald E Harris (Bolivar)'s Obituary
Donald Edward Harris 72 of Bolivar passed away Thursday evening on July 18, 2013 at Citizens Memorial Hospital. Donald was born on August 10, 1940 in Springfield, MO the son of Ira Harris and Lucinda (Phillips) Harris.
Don was known for working at the local school district driving a school bus for at least three generations. After 55 years of employment at Rains Ice House and School Bus Service, Don decided to retire in 2008. His favorite things to do were hunting, fishing, and watching John Wayne movies or anything to do with his boys. John Wayne was Don’s American Hero. He influenced the lives of many children, friends, and family during his life time.
